Indholdsfortegnelse:
- Forbrugsvarer
- Trin 1:
- Trin 2:
- Trin 3: Installation af portfølere (2 enheder) til GPIO 0 og GPIO 2
- Trin 4:
Video: ESP8266 - Dør- og vinduesfølere - ESP8266. Ældrehjælp (glemsomhed): 5 trin
2024 Forfatter: John Day | [email protected]. Sidst ændret: 2024-01-30 08:26
ESP8266 - Dør / vindues sensorer ved hjælp af GPIO 0 og GPIO 2 (IOT). Det kan ses på internettet eller på det lokale netværk med browsere. Også synlig gennem applikationen "HelpIdoso Vxapp". Bruger en 110/220 VAC forsyning til 5Vdc, 1 relæ / spændingsreduktionssæt / ESP8266 fatning og mekaniske trykafbrydere.
Hvis du har brug for skitsen (.io), skal du kontakte mig. Dørens eller vinduets navn skal placeres på tegningen for at blive graveret. Læsning af switchies er næsten øjeblikkelig.
OBS: For at tilslutte eller nulstille kredsløbet (kilde eller nulstilling) skal vi holde kontakterne åbne (døre lukkede), ellers vil ESP8266 -kredsløbet, når det nulstilles, gå ind i optagelsestilstanden.
Forbrugsvarer
01 plastkasse
01 ESP8266-01 kredsløb
01 Spændingsregulator 3,3 VDC LM 1117 eller lignende
02 elektrolytkondensator 10 microFarad x 25 vcc eller lignende
01 Strømforsyning 110/220 VAC - 5 VDC 250 mA
Mekaniske sensorer til døre og vinduer
02 modstande på 3k3 ohm / 1/4 watt (polariser GPIO 0 og 1)
diverse garner
Forskellige bolte og møtrikker
Trin 1:
For at installere kredsløbet brugte jeg en gammel og brugt vinduesalarmbeholder (importeret), tømte den og tilpassede ESP8266 med input og output
Trin 2:
Jeg forberedte output fra 110/220 VAC, 5 Vdc strømforsyningen (kan bruges til at oplade smartphones) med 3,3 volt regulatoren til at drive kredsløbet.
Tilslut alle kontakter til GPIO -benene (0 og 2), og du kan bruge 1 Kohms -modstande i serie og 3k3 ohm tilsluttet ved +3,3 VDC.
Trin 3: Installation af portfølere (2 enheder) til GPIO 0 og GPIO 2
Sensorerne afbrydes normalt lukkede, når de trykkes af dørene, har åbne kontakter, sendes IKKE jord (-) til GPIO.
2-polede mekaniske kontakter, der har normalt lukkede kontakter (NC), er ideelle (vaskemaskiner, garageporte osv.).
Trin 4:
Jeg lavede en Android -applikation (HelpIdoso V. X) for at se status for døre og vinduer. Visualiseringen kan også udføres via browsere i internet eller lokalnetværk (LAN), der leder til IP -adresser og porte på hver sensor.
Hvis du vil have skitsen af denne ESP8266 brugt, skal du kontakte mig, så sender jeg den til dig.
Anbefalede:
Arduino bil omvendt parkering alarmsystem - Trin for trin: 4 trin
Arduino bil omvendt parkering alarmsystem. Trin for trin: I dette projekt vil jeg designe en simpel Arduino bil omvendt parkeringssensorkreds ved hjælp af Arduino UNO og HC-SR04 ultralydssensor. Dette Arduino -baserede bilomvendt alarmsystem kan bruges til en autonom navigation, robotafstand og andre rækkevidde
Trin for trin pc -bygning: 9 trin
Trin for trin PC Building: Supplies: Hardware: MotherboardCPU & CPU -køler PSU (strømforsyningsenhed) Opbevaring (HDD/SSD) RAMGPU (ikke påkrævet) CaseTools: Skruetrækker ESD -armbånd/mathermal pasta m/applikator
Tre højttalerkredsløb -- Trin-for-trin vejledning: 3 trin
Tre højttalerkredsløb || Trin-for-trin vejledning: Højttalerkredsløb styrker lydsignalerne, der modtages fra miljøet til MIC og sender det til højttaleren, hvorfra forstærket lyd produceres. Her vil jeg vise dig tre forskellige måder at lave dette højttalerkredsløb på:
Trin-for-trin uddannelse i robotik med et sæt: 6 trin
Trin-for-trin uddannelse i robotteknologi med et kit: Efter ganske få måneder med at bygge min egen robot (se alle disse), og efter at jeg to gange havde dele mislykkedes, besluttede jeg at tage et skridt tilbage og tænke min strategi og retning. De flere måneders erfaring var til tider meget givende, og
Akustisk levitation med Arduino Uno trin for trin (8 trin): 8 trin
Akustisk levitation med Arduino Uno Step-by Step (8-trin): ultralyds lydtransducere L298N Dc kvindelig adapter strømforsyning med en han-DC-pin Arduino UNOBreadboard Sådan fungerer det: Først uploader du kode til Arduino Uno (det er en mikrokontroller udstyret med digital og analoge porte til konvertering af kode (C ++)